95 auto cummins,, tach goes to zero,transmission comes out of over drive,all the idiot lights come on in the dash and the charging stops charging. .



This is a friend thats stuck in Colorado,,If anyone has any ideas as to what may be the problem please pm me. . Thanks for your help!



I was thinking it might be the power control mudule???

Have them check the pcm connectors on the drivers side on the firewall. Somtimes the get dirty and wont have good connection. If they are dirty just use some contact clean and then coat them with dioelectric grease.

I would check all the connectors to make sure they are all nice and tight. .

If the engine speed sensor(crank sensor) gets flakey the pcm will shut down,and no pcm functions will operate. Check this first.

I am thinking crank sensor or wiring at the connector. I believe it is mounted near the harmonic balancer on a 12v and sometimes the wiring gets a little screwed up. There was another issue like this a while ago. You may be able to do a search and find it but look at the crank sensor first. If the engine does not know it is running by this sensor and the tach everything pretty much shuts down.
